RDMA/mlx5: Delete not needed GSI QP signal QP type

GSI QP doesn't need signal QP type because it is initialized statically to
zero, which is IB_SIGNAL_ALL_WR also wr->send_flags isn't set too.  This
means that the GSI QP signal QP type can be removed.
